The Joyful Slog, a documentary shining light at the a certain corner of the independent music scene in Ireland over the course of the past twenty years, is set for a May 6th launch in The Button Factory at 5.30pm and will feature live performances from The Jimmy Cake, No Spill Blood, September Girls, Crayonsmith, Costello with GI and William Lee and Nibiru.

The documentary features interviews with the likes of And So I Watch You From Afar, Adebisi Shank, Jape, The Jimmy Cake, as well as labels, journalists and other people who nurtured the scene. The doc was compiled by Barry Lennon (The Richter Collective and Hands Up Who Wants To Die), partnered with First Music Contact and Dublin Community Television, with funding from the Broadcasting Authority of Ireland.

Doors to the launch open at 5.30pm and admission is free.
